New home with new loan in 2022

Hi,

In 2022, i bought a newly constructed home. 

In the Mortgage interest, section. I have entered it as a new loan

For the question 

Is this loan equity line of credit or refinance of a previous loan 

A. This loan is equity line of credit 

B. This is a refinance of previous loan

C. This loan is neither of this

Selected option C

 

When i run the smart check tool i get an error

Refi must be entered

A.No entry

B. refinance Yes

C. refinance No

I selected C, but my loan was marked as a refinance loan.

Please suggest

New home with new loan in 2022

If the new loan was not sold or refinanced, answer "No Entry" to the refinance question.

 

Also, if you received only one 1098, the answer to the most recent question would be Yes (this is the most recent).

 

If the "no entry: answer doesn't resolve the SmartCheck message, you'll need to review the entries for Form 1098 to be sure you agree with the information that was imported. As zomboo mentioned, one odd answer or entry can cause the form error.
